Congratulations Carrianne. You can give me some advice. I am qualifying as a nurse end of next month, so have been told I have to be qualified a year to get over to OZ. Hubby, as you know, is a brickie, hes been doing it for 14 years but has not got full qualifications to prove it. We have been trying to find out if we can get over sooner by going through him, but I dont know how we stand. Any idea. Thanks Michelle.

Hi Michelle,

Yes i still think you are able to apply under your husbands work experience as you do not need to be fully qualified as long as you ahv ethe relevant work experience, have you done the points test, that does give you a clear indication of the points you need, or if you do not pass the points test you may go into the pool for a State nominated visa.

have you treid the website of the departmetn of Immigration it is very good ?
